Latest Patents

Nick Pepperling holds a patent for "Array broadcast and reduction systems and methods." This patent outlines a system designed to perform broadcast and reduction operations by employing DMA control circuitry. The technology allows for the broadcast distribution of data to multiple destination addresses in system memory, improving overall system speed and efficiency. By offloading these tasks from processor circuitry to DMA control circuitry, the invention presents a revolutionary way to manage data dissemination and reduction.
